Pacific Construction, B General Building Contractor in Carlsbad, CA
Pacific Construction operating as a corporation hol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#947690), valid through Feb 29, 2028. First issued in 2010,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 16 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: B — General Building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and active workers' compensation coverage from Sequoia Insurance Company. The business is based in Carlsbad, in San Diego County, California.
